Transaction d18393606c8cf73b3b3cfc74887236b6609eee4ed18fc691ce10ef53f7211d91
1 Input
1 Output
-
d18393606c8cf73b3b3cfc74887236b6609eee4ed18fc691ce10ef53f7211d91: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 767a3b8e21113189ebd881368d638079d376f467d6ad731ccba50c1dfd4c047d
- address
- bc1pwearhr3pzyccn67csymg6cuq08fhdar866khx8xt55xpml2vq37szrf6wu